As part of its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) initiative, Engineering Automation Technology Limited (EATECH), an indigenous oil and gas company, has donated state-of-the-art science laboratories to Esteem Schools Abak, in Akwa Ibom State.
The donation, which includes fully built and furnished laboratories for chemistry, physics, and biology, is aimed at enhancing science education and providing students with hands-on experience in line with global academic standards.
Speaking during the official inauguration of the facilities, Managing Director/Chief Executive Officer of EATECH, Dr Emmanuel Okon, underscored the transformative role of education in society, particularly in the areas of science and technology.
“The challenge to society is ignorance, and the solution to this is knowledge,” he said, urging the students to make maximum use of the laboratories and preserve them for future generations.
Okon further announced the company’s commitment to establishing a fully equipped Computer-Based Test (CBT) Centre at the school.
He said the centre would empower students to participate in technology-driven assessments and acquire vital Information and Communication Technology (ICT) skills, including coding, robotics, Artificial Intelligence, and programming.
He added that EATECH would also provide Information and Communication Technology (ICT) training for both staff and students to build digital competencies essential for modern education and the workplace.
